39 mod 7 – Remainder of 39 Divided by 7

39 mod 7, 39 modulo 7 as well as 39 modulus 7 all mean the same: 🙂

The remainder of the (Euclidean) division of 39 by 7.

39 mod 7 = 4

What is 39 modulo 7?

  • 39 is the dividend
  • 7 is the divisor (modulo)
  • 4 is the remainder

So, the answer is:

39 modulo 7 = 4

How is 39 mod 7 Calculated?

Any decimal number is made up of a whole part, followed by a decimal point, followed by its decimal digits.

Conduct the three steps below:

  1. Take the whole part of 39 / 7 called quotient: 5
  2. Multiply the quotient by the divisor: 5 × 7 = 35
  3. Subtract the result from step 2 from the dividend: 39 – 35 = 4

Proof: 4 = (5 × 7) + 4.
